Man found dead in car as police launch investigation

A man’s body has been found in a parked car in a layby in South Ayrshire.

Police were called to the A77, near Holmston Roundabout at Ayr, around 6pm on Saturday.

A 46-year-old man had died and the road was closed as officers launched an investigation.

The death is being treated as unexplained.

A spokeswoman said: “Police were called to the A77, near Holmston Roundabout at Ayr, around 6pm on Saturday, by the ambulance service following the sudden death of a 46-year-old man.

“The man had been found within a parked car in a layby and the road was closed while officers carried out enquiries at the scene.

“The death is being treated as unexplained and a report will be submitted to the Procurator Fiscal.”
